Understanding the Brands: Honeysuckle White and Butterball
Both Honeysuckle White and Butterball are well-established brands known for their consistent quality and wide availability. Still, their approaches to turkey production and marketing differ subtly, leading to variations in the final product.
Butterball: A household name synonymous with turkey, Butterball boasts a long history and strong brand recognition. Their marketing often focuses on ease of preparation, with pre-basted and self-basting options readily available. They are known for their consistent size and shape, making them easy to cook and carve.
Honeysuckle White: While perhaps slightly less ubiquitous than Butterball, Honeysuckle White has earned a loyal following. They often stress the quality of their ingredients and their commitment to natural processes. Their turkeys are frequently praised for their flavor and juicy texture. Honeysuckle White offers a broader range of sizes and styles, catering to various needs and preferences.
Taste and Texture: A Side-by-Side Comparison
The most important factor for many consumers is the taste and texture of the final product. While individual experiences can vary based on cooking methods and personal preferences, general consensus points to some key differences:
Butterball: Butterball turkeys are generally described as having a consistently mild flavor. The pre-basting process, while convenient, can sometimes lead to a slightly less intense turkey flavor compared to those without added basting. The texture is often described as tender and moist, particularly with the self-basting options.
Honeysuckle White: Many consumers praise Honeysuckle White turkeys for their richer, more solid flavor. This is often attributed to their focus on natural ingredients and potentially less reliance on artificial enhancements. The texture is typically described as moist and flavorful, with a slightly firmer feel than Butterball.
Preparation and Cooking Methods: Which is Easier?
Both brands offer a range of turkeys, from fresh to frozen, and with various pre-seasonings and basting options. This makes it difficult to definitively say one is "easier" than the other. On the flip side, certain differences exist:
Butterball: Butterball's pre-basted and self-basting options significantly simplify the preparation process. Their consistent size and shape also make them easier to manage in the oven. Still, some cooks prefer the control offered by preparing a non-basted turkey.
Honeysuckle White: Honeysuckle White provides more options for cooks seeking a more hands-on experience. While they offer pre-prepared options, they also provide a greater selection of fresh, unbasted turkeys for cooks who prefer to control every aspect of the preparation. This requires more effort and knowledge of cooking techniques.
Size and Weight Options: Catering to Different Needs
Both brands offer a wide range of turkey sizes, but some subtle differences exist:
Butterball: Butterball tends to offer a more standardized range of sizes, making it easier to find a specific weight. This consistency is beneficial for those who require a precise turkey size for their gathering.
Honeysuckle White: Honeysuckle White often offers a more diverse range of sizes, catering to smaller gatherings or those needing a larger bird. This flexibility is attractive to consumers with varying needs.

Nutritional Considerations: A Closer Look at the Ingredients
While the nutritional content of both brands is quite similar, minor differences exist due to variations in processing and added ingredients:
Butterball: Butterball's pre-basted turkeys contain added ingredients like broth, salt, and spices. These additions enhance flavor and moisture but might also slightly increase sodium content. It's one of those things that adds up.
Honeysuckle White: Honeysuckle White often emphasizes natural ingredients with less reliance on added solutions. While specifics vary across product lines, they generally offer options closer to a more naturally raised turkey's nutritional profile.
